It's always been my findings that headers, whether tubular or log style, generally only break due to poor fabrication or welding process.

If you use stainless steel weld-els (schedule 10 is PLENTY) such as the ones posted from grainger, or www.acestainless.com, you can cobble something together without having it break quite easily.

And a tubular header will for certain have more power potential than a log manifold on a turbo engine in the end, regardless of cylinder count.
